The Valcom S-521B is a passive ceiling-mount speaker designed for fast, straightforward integration into standard suspended ceiling grids. This 1x2 lay-in form factor mounts flush within the ceiling tile opening, delivering clean music and voice reproduction across distributed audio networks in commercial facilities, educational institutions, retail environments, and office buildings. The S-521B operates on 25/70 volt transformer-based audio systems—the standard architecture for multi-zone paging, background music, and emergency notification deployments where a central amplifier drives multiple speakers across isolated zones.
The S-521B integrates into standard 25V and 70V distributed audio systems—the dominant architecture in commercial facilities for zone-based paging and background music. These transformer-based systems allow a single amplifier channel to support multiple speakers configured in parallel or series across one or more zones. Central controllers used in schools, office buildings, retail sites, and emergency notification systems support this configuration natively, so the S-521B requires no special gateway or protocol translator.
Wiring follows standard 25/70 volt audio distribution practices using conventional two-conductor audio cable. The integral volume control allows independent level adjustment per speaker without requiring external hardware, making it straightforward to balance output across multiple speakers in the same zone or to dial in consistent audio levels during system commissioning.
Mount the S-521B directly into a 1x2 foot suspended ceiling tile opening. Verify available space above the drop ceiling for speaker depth and ensure the ceiling grid is rated for the speaker weight. Connect audio wire to the speaker terminals and adjust the integral volume control after amplifier levels have been calibrated. This straightforward mounting and wiring procedure makes the S-521B suitable for both new facility builds and retrofit installations where aesthetic integration with existing ceiling infrastructure is required.
Q: What is the difference between 25V and 70V operation?
A: Both are transformer-based voltage standards used in commercial audio to allow multiple speakers on a single amplifier channel. The voltage rating indicates the nominal output of the amplifier transformer. The S-521B works on both; your facility's amplifier output determines which you use. Higher voltage systems (70V) can support longer cable runs with less power loss; 25V systems are common in smaller facilities.
Q: Does the S-521B require a separate power supply?
A: No. The S-521B is a passive speaker powered by the audio signal from your central amplifier. All amplification and signal processing occurs at the amplifier; the speaker receives already-amplified audio signal and requires no separate power supply or network connection.
Q: Can I adjust volume independently on each speaker?
A: Yes. The integral volume control knob on each S-521B allows you to adjust output level at that specific speaker. This is useful for balancing output across multiple speakers in the same zone or fine-tuning levels during commissioning.
Q: Will the S-521B fit into my existing suspended ceiling grid?
A: The S-521B is designed for standard 1x2 foot suspended ceiling tile openings. Confirm the ceiling grid uses standard 1x2 tiles and verify adequate clearance above the drop ceiling for the speaker depth. No additional mounting hardware or adaptation plates are needed.
Q: What cable type should I use to connect the S-521B?
A: Standard two-conductor audio cable rated for 25/70 volt service is appropriate. Your facility's audio system design and cable length will determine the gauge; consult your system documentation or a qualified audio integrator for specific cable recommendations.
Q: Does the S-521B work with emergency paging systems?
A: Yes. The S-521B is suitable for facility-wide emergency notification systems that use transformer-based 25/70 volt audio distribution. The speaker reproduces high-priority alarm tones and announcements clearly across commercial spaces.
